About Budhadand Village

Budhadand is a mid sized village in Pratappur tehsil, in the district of Surguja, Chhattisgarh. The Census of India 2011 recorded a population of 751, made up of 400 males and 351 females. That works out to a sex ratio of about 878 females per 1000 males. The village covers 489.68 hectares hectares. Its pincode is 497223, shared with the other villages in the same post office area.

Getting to Budhadand

The census records public bus service for Budhadand as Available. Private bus service is recorded as Available within <5 km distance. For rail, the census notes the nearest railway station as Available within 10+ km distance. These entries describe what was recorded in 2011 and services may have changed since.
